A leading Aged Care provider in Newcastle is seeking a Clinical Care Coordinator to lead clinical management and support registered nurses. Ideally suited for a passionate Registered Nurse with AHPRA registration, this role involves improving clinical outcomes, facilitating consumer care planning, and supporting staff development.

You will be part of a supportive management team dedicated to quality care and community service. This is a full-time position for 12 months, starting March 2026, with various employee benefits including flexible working options and career development opportunities.
